What is the most expensive cello?

The most expensive cello in the world is the Duport Stradivarius cello which was bought by the Nippon Music Foundation for $20 million. Only 63 cellos made by Stradivari currently exist, which makes them rare enough to warrant an incredible price.

How much is a cello worth?

How much does a cello cost? Some basic price frameworks would be from $300 to $2,500 for beginner cellos. A mid-level cello would range from $2,500 to $10,000, and anything over $10,000 falls into the category of high-quality, professional instruments.

Do Stentors have cilia?

At its larger end, Stentor has multiple ciliary membranelles spiraling around the region that leads to the mouth opening. It uses these cilia to sweep food particles into its cytostome.
